Job Summary
To provide analytical and administrational support to the Purchasing Managers and when required the wider business to support with supplier engagement and development. The candidate will be responsible for entering customs data onto the correct systems, maintaining price files and developing ways of working across new and existing products and supply chains.
Role Duties
- Support both supplier and commercial challenges working with the Purchasing and Supply Chain teams
- Work with New Product Development and Technical in the briefing new and existing suppliers on npd/epd projects and provide feedback through the process to the supply base
- Managing the supplier information database
- Monitoring and resolving price differences in a timely manner
- Support the suppliers & product import requirements, including Commodity Codes & Tariff Quotas
- Support the Quality & Performance controller in achieving the correct buying specifications
- Ensure supplier complaints are managed effectively, and all costs are recovered
- Clearly communicating to the sales and finance teams any price increases, new prices and price amends and maintaining the price file
- Monitoring the critical path of new product launches both in house and externally and communicate to the manage the supply base
- .Completing all weekly and monthly Purchasing documents and assisting in the production of monthly board reports.
- Attend relevant meetings when requested in a minute taking capacity
- Assisting in the organization of meetings with suppliers and the preparation of all meeting documentation including purchase data analysis, power point presentations
- Liaise with stock control to ensure samples are ordered correctly and don’t impact deliveries.
- Administrate the new product and supplier setup process
- Audit current supplier portfolio and set up in terms of lead-times, shelf life, packaging accreditation, delivery method etc and update NAV where applicable.
- Any other ad hoc duties required to support the team.
